The Positive Impact of Booking Holdings' Upbeat Quarterly Results on Financial Markets
Overview of the News
Booking Holdings Inc. (NASDAQ: BKNG), a leader in the online travel booking industry, recently reported impressive quarterly results, driven by a resurgence in international travel. As global travel restrictions continue to ease, the positive financial performance of Booking Holdings could have significant ramifications on the financial markets, particularly in the travel and hospitality sectors.

Immediate Reaction
In the short term, we can expect a bullish reaction in the markets, particularly in sectors related to travel and hospitality. The upbeat quarterly results from Booking Holdings may lead to:
1. Increased Investor Confidence: Positive earnings reports often boost investor sentiment. Other travel-related stocks may see upward momentum as investors anticipate similar results from their competitors.
2. Potential Stock Price Surge: Booking Holdings' stock price may rise as investors react to the news. This could also spill over into other travel and leisure stocks, resulting in a broader rally in the sector.
3. Enhanced Market Volatility: The travel sector is sensitive to macroeconomic changes. While the immediate reaction may be positive, any future travel restrictions or economic downturns could lead to increased volatility.
Long-Term Impact on Financial Markets
Historical Context
Historically, periods of strong travel demand have led to sustained growth in travel sector stocks. For instance, after the COVID-19 pandemic began to recede in 2021, travel stocks experienced significant rebounds due to pent-up demand. Similarly, Booking Holdings' performance may signal a longer-term recovery trend in the travel industry.
Potential Long-Term Effects
1. Sustained Growth in Travel Sector: If international travel continues to thrive, we may see a sustained uptrend in travel-related stocks, enhancing their valuations over time.
2. Increased Competition: As the travel sector rebounds, competition will intensify among online travel agencies (OTAs). Booking Holdings' competitors will likely ramp up marketing and service enhancements to capture market share.
3. Changes in Consumer Behavior: A shift toward online travel bookings may become more pronounced. Future investments in technology and user experience will be crucial for OTAs to maintain their competitive edge.
